1. Home
  2. Jobs
  3. United States
  4. Georgia
  5. Atlanta
  6. Member of Technical Staff

Member of Technical Staff Jobs in Atlanta, Georgia, United States

Browse 1,140 Member of Technical Staff jobs in Atlanta, Georgia, United States on Inference Jobs.

1,141-1,140 of 1,140 jobs

No matching jobs

Try a different search to find what you're looking for.